Greetings Homins, it appears that the four leaders will meet in the Nexus together with a representative of the Rangers guild to announce the final outcome of all diplomacy and to sign the new Treaty.

On Saturday evening (8th of April 20:00 bst (gmt+1)) Mabreka, Dexton, Yrkanis and Still Wyler will meet near Destiny's End Diplomatic Outpost in the Nexus to sign the new treaty that they have been discussing over the last few weeks.

Here is their message:

"Homins,

We, the leaders of the four Homin lands, invite you to join the signing of the new treaty that is now prepared. Gather at either the Kami or Karavan shrine in Nexus minor, and travel together for safety to the ruins of Destiny's End diplomatic outpost to witness the signing of the Edict.

Emperor Dexton, Sage Mabreka, Governor Still Wyler, King Yrkanis."
